在迁移网站过程中,用phpmyadmin导出的数据库再次使用navicat 导入到另外的数据库的时候出错
出错提示为 #1064 - You have an error in your SQL syntax;…………
第一次分析 认为是错误提示里的一个语句语法错误后,单独把这个语法错误的表导入发现没有错误
第二次分析 认为是数据库表超出字符串氛围 后经修改测试发现仍不是错误原因
第三次 又重新使用phpmyadmin导出数据 发现与低依次导出的数据库大小有出入 接下来第三次导出发现三次导出的文件大小都不一
初步判定是数据库没有导出完全导致
之后数据库服务器上使用命令 mysqldump -u user -p databasename > name.sql
导出的数据发现远远大于前三次导出的数据。
导出之后再次使用navicat 导入数据库测试或使用命令行导入
时间: 2024-11-25 17:53:30